Emmanuelle Haïm
Emmanuelle Haïm , born in 1967 with Paris, is a Leader French. It created and directs the unit the Concert of Astrée.
Biography
After a training of pianist and organist, Emmanuelle Haïm studies the harpsichord near Kenneth Gilbert and obtains the first five Prices with the Conservatoire Higher National of Music of Paris. She works then near William Christie, Daniel Harding and Simon Rattle, while accompanying in recital several singers: Cecilia Bartoli, Patricia Petibon, Sandrine Piau….She is soon invited chief of international scenes, its first great success taking place with the Festival of Glyndebourne, with Rodelinda and Theodora of Haendel.
In 2000, it creates its own unit baroque: The Concert of Astrée, which meets success quickly, both in France and abroad. Since 2004, the Concert of Astrée is accommodated in residence with the Opéra of Lille where he plays of works of Haendel, Monteverdi, Pergolèse, Mozart… In 2005, the unit is packed of a chorus, placed under the direction of Denis Comtet.
In 2006, to the Theater of Châtelet, it directs the Passion according to Saint Jean, in a setting in scene of Robert Wilson.
